A White House consultant used “bad judgment” when he posed as an NBC News reporter during a presidential scouting expedition this week, a White House spokesman said Monday. The unnamed consultant--not a member of either the White House staff or the Secret Service--posed as a reporter during a visit to Columbia, Mo., rather than as a White House advance man so as to avoid raising expectations of a presidential visit. “It was a mistake, it shouldn’t have been done and we hope it doesn’t happen again,” said the spokesman, Mark Weinberg. A spokesman for NBC “Nightly News” said only that “I think the situation speaks for itself.”
